Hyundai Motor Group To Purchase “Tens of Thousands” Of Robots

Hyundai Motor Group plans to purchase “tens of thousands” of robots from its subsidiary, Boston Dynamics, to enhance automation across its automotive factories. This large-scale deployment aims to integrate advanced robotics into Hyundai’s manufacturing processes, potentially increasing efficiency and productivity. IDC Reports Tariffs Could Cut IT Spending Growth In Half

The International Data Corporation (IDC) has cautioned that the U.S. government’s recent tariffs may slash predicted global IT spending growth by 50% over the next six months.
